Argentina Fresh Guavas Export (HS 080550) Destination Countries
Geographic Concentration and Dominant Role
In January 2025, the UNITED STATES was the dominant destination for Argentina's Fresh Guavas exports, accounting for 30.70% of the total export value. The value share slightly exceeded the weight share (29.97%), indicating a tendency towards higher-grade or premium guavas in this market. The frequency share was lower at 20.31%, suggesting that shipments to the U.S. are larger and less frequent, which is common for perishable goods to ensure freshness during transit.
Destination Countries Clusters and Underlying Causes
The export partners can be grouped into three clusters based on trade patterns. First, the High-Yield Cluster includes Spain, where the value share (18.76%) is significantly higher than the weight share (11.39%), pointing to demand for premium guavas, possibly due to quality preferences. Second, the Volume Cluster is led by Russia, with a weight share of 34.30% surpassing its value share (29.00%), indicating bulk purchases for mass consumption. Third, the Transactional Cluster features the Netherlands, with a high frequency share (30.13%) relative to value and weight shares, suggesting it acts as a logistics hub for distributing fresh guavas across Europe, leveraging its central position and efficient supply chains.

Table: Argentina Fresh Guavas (HS 080550) Top Destination Countries (Source: yTrade)
| Country | Value | Quantity | Frequency | Weight |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| UNITED STATES | 3.24M | 294.53K | 93.00 | 2.74M |
| RUSSIA | 3.06M | 336.34K | 116.00 | 3.13M |
| SPAIN | 1.98M | 123.84K | 32.00 | 1.04M |
| NETHERLANDS | 1.14M | 161.86K | 138.00 | 1.17M |
| UKRAINE | 284.25K | 38.05K | 23.00 | 338.01K |
